🏥 MED-SURGICAL NURSING — NCLEX STUDY NOTES
UNIT 1: FOUNDATIONS
The Nursing Process (ADPIE)
- Assessment → collect subjective (symptoms, history) & objective (vitals, labs, exam) data
- Diagnosis → identify nursing diagnoses (e.g., "Impaired Gas Exchange," "Decreased Cardiac Output")
- Planning → set SMART, measurable goals with the patient
- Implementation → carry out interventions (independent, collaborative, dependent)
- Evaluation → determine if goals were met; revise plan as needed
Priority-Setting Frameworks
- Maslow's Hierarchy: physiologic needs first (airway, breathing, circulation) → safety → love/belonging → esteem → self-actualization
- ABCs: Airway > Breathing > Circulation — always the first priority
- Acute vs. Chronic: acute/life-threatening conditions take priority over chronic stable ones
- SBAR: Situation, Background, Assessment, Recommendation — standard hand-off communication
UNIT 2: FLUID, ELECTROLYTES & ACID-BASE BALANCE
Fluid Volume Deficit (Hypovolemia)
- Causes: hemorrhage, vomiting, diarrhea, burns, excessive sweating, diuretics
- S/S: ↑HR, ↓BP, orthostatic hypotension, dry mucous membranes, poor skin turgor, ↓urine output (<0.5 mL/kg/hr), flat neck veins, concentrated urine (SG >1.030)
- Labs: ↑BUN, ↑Hct, ↑serum sodium (if water loss > sodium loss)
- Nursing interventions: IV fluid replacement, monitor I&O, daily weights (1 kg = ~1 L fluid), fall precautions
Fluid Volume Excess (Hypervolemia)
- Causes: HF, renal failure, excessive IV fluids, cirrhosis
- S/S: ↑BP, bounding pulse, distended neck veins (JVD), S3 gallop, crackles, edema, weight gain
- Nursing interventions: restrict fluids/sodium, elevate HOB, daily weights, administer diuretics, monitor SpO₂
Key Electrolyte Imbalances
| Electrolyte | Normal | Hypo- S/S | Hyper- S/S | Key Nursing Points |
|---|
| Sodium (Na⁺) | 135–145 mEq/L | Confusion, seizures, nausea, headache | Thirst, agitation, dry mucous membranes, seizures | Correct slowly to prevent osmotic demyelination (hyponatremia) |
| Potassium (K⁺) | 3.5–5.0 mEq/L | Muscle weakness, U waves on ECG, ileus, fatigue | Peaked T waves, widened QRS, bradycardia → cardiac arrest | Never IV push K⁺; always dilute; max 10 mEq/hr peripheral |
| Calcium (Ca²⁺) | 8.5–10.5 mg/dL | Trousseau's, Chvostek's, tetany, prolonged QT | Bones (fractures), Groans (constipation), Stones (renal), Moans (depression) | Hypocalcemia → seizure precautions |
| Magnesium (Mg²⁺) | 1.5–2.5 mEq/L | Tremors, hyperreflexia, dysrhythmias | Loss of deep tendon reflexes (DTR), respiratory depression | Check DTR before giving Mg²⁺; antidote = calcium gluconate |
| Phosphorus | 2.5–4.5 mg/dL | Weakness, bone pain, paresthesias | Hypocalcemia symptoms (reciprocal relationship) | Common in renal failure |
Acid-Base Balance
| Disorder | pH | PaCO₂ | HCO₃⁻ | Common Cause | Nursing Action |
|---|
| Respiratory Acidosis | <7.35 | >45 | Normal/↑ | COPD, hypoventilation, opioids | Encourage coughing/deep breathing, ↓ sedation |
| Respiratory Alkalosis | >7.45 | <35 | Normal/↓ | Anxiety, hyperventilation, fever | Rebreathing (paper bag), treat anxiety |
| Metabolic Acidosis | <7.35 | Normal/↓ | <22 | DKA, renal failure, diarrhea | Treat underlying cause; monitor Kussmaul respirations |
| Metabolic Alkalosis | >7.45 | Normal/↑ | >26 | Vomiting, NG suction, diuretics | Replace K⁺, Cl⁻; monitor for hypokalemia |
ROME mnemonic: Respiratory Opposite (pH↑ CO₂↓ or pH↓ CO₂↑); MEtabolic Equal (pH↑ HCO₃↑ or pH↓ HCO₃↓)
UNIT 3: CARDIOVASCULAR DISORDERS
Hypertension
- Definition: BP ≥130/80 mmHg (AHA 2017); Stage 2 ≥140/90
- Risk factors: age, obesity, DM, smoking, family history, high sodium diet, sedentary lifestyle
- S/S: often asymptomatic ("silent killer"); may have headache (occipital), epistaxis, visual changes in hypertensive crisis
- Hypertensive crisis: BP >180/120 — can cause stroke, MI, AKI
- Medications:
- ACE inhibitors / ARBs — first-line for DM; monitor for dry cough (ACEi), hyperkalemia, angioedema
- Thiazide diuretics — first-line for uncomplicated HTN; monitor K⁺
- Calcium channel blockers — amlodipine; watch for peripheral edema
- Beta-blockers — metoprolol; do NOT abruptly discontinue (rebound HTN, MI)
- Patient teaching: DASH diet (↓ sodium <2 g/day), weight loss, exercise, no smoking/alcohol, medication adherence
Heart Failure (HF)
- Left-sided HF: backs up into lungs → pulmonary edema
- S/S: dyspnea, orthopnea, PND (paroxysmal nocturnal dyspnea), crackles, frothy pink sputum, S3 gallop
- Right-sided HF: backs up into systemic circulation
- S/S: JVD, peripheral pitting edema, hepatomegaly, ascites, weight gain
- HFrEF (EF <40%) vs HFpEF (EF ≥50%)
- NYHA Classification: I (no symptoms) → II (symptoms with moderate exertion) → III (symptoms with minimal exertion) → IV (symptoms at rest)
- Medications:
- ACE inhibitors/ARBs + Beta-blockers + Aldosterone antagonists (spironolactone) = standard GDMT (guideline-directed medical therapy)
- SGLT2 inhibitors (dapagliflozin, empagliflozin) — now recommended for HFrEF
- Loop diuretics (furosemide) — for symptom relief; monitor K⁺, creatinine
- Digoxin — reduces hospitalizations; narrow therapeutic range (0.5–2 ng/mL); toxicity signs: nausea, yellow-green halos, bradycardia
- Nursing interventions: daily weights (report >2 lb/day gain), strict I&O, HOB ≥30–45°, oxygen, restrict Na⁺/fluids, cardiac monitoring
Acute Coronary Syndrome (ACS)
- Spectrum: Unstable Angina → NSTEMI → STEMI
- Classic S/S: crushing substernal chest pain, radiation to left arm/jaw, diaphoresis, nausea, dyspnea
- WOMEN may present atypically: fatigue, nausea, back/jaw pain, no chest pain
- Diagnostics: 12-lead ECG (STEMI = ST elevation ≥1 mm in 2+ contiguous leads), Troponin (rises 3–4 hrs, peaks 12–24 hrs, stays elevated 7–10 days), CK-MB
- Immediate management (MONA):
- Morphine (cautiously — may mask symptoms)
- Oxygen (if SpO₂ <94%)
- Nitrates (sublingual NTG; hold if BP <90 systolic, patient took PDE-5 inhibitor in last 24–48 hrs)
- Aspirin 325 mg chewed immediately
- Reperfusion: PCI (percutaneous coronary intervention) preferred if available within 90 min; thrombolytics if PCI unavailable within 120 min
- Post-MI nursing care: monitor for dysrhythmias, reinfarction; early ambulation; cardiac rehab referral
Dysrhythmias
- Sinus Bradycardia (<60 bpm): treat if symptomatic — atropine, pacing
- Sinus Tachycardia (>100 bpm): treat underlying cause (pain, fever, anxiety, hypovolemia)
- Atrial Fibrillation (A-Fib):
- Irregular irregularly irregular rhythm, no distinct P waves, variable ventricular rate
- Risk: stroke (thrombus forms in LAA) — anticoagulate (warfarin INR 2–3, or NOACs)
- Rate control: beta-blockers, diltiazem, digoxin
- Rhythm control: cardioversion (ensure anticoagulated ≥3 weeks if AF >48 hours, or rule out LAA thrombus by TEE)
- Ventricular Tachycardia (V-Tach):
- Pulseless V-Tach = CPR + defibrillation immediately
- Stable V-Tach = amiodarone, lidocaine; synchronized cardioversion
- Ventricular Fibrillation: CPR + immediate defibrillation (unsynchronized)
- Asystole / PEA: CPR + epinephrine; find reversible causes (5 Hs & 5 Ts)
5 Hs: Hypovolemia, Hypoxia, Hydrogen ion (acidosis), Hypo/Hyperkalemia, Hypothermia
5 Ts: Tension pneumothorax, Tamponade, Toxins, Thrombosis (PE), Thrombosis (MI)
UNIT 4: RESPIRATORY DISORDERS
Pneumonia
- Types: Community-acquired (CAP), Hospital-acquired (HAP ≥48 hrs after admission), Ventilator-associated (VAP)
- S/S: fever/chills, productive cough, pleuritic chest pain, dyspnea, crackles/decreased breath sounds, SpO₂↓
- Diagnostics: CXR (lobar consolidation or infiltrates), sputum culture, CBC (↑WBC), blood cultures
- Pathogens: CAP → Streptococcus pneumoniae most common; atypical (Mycoplasma, Legionella, Chlamydia)
- Treatment: antibiotics (amoxicillin, azithromycin, fluoroquinolones), oxygen, fluids, antipyretics
- Nursing care: HOB ≥30°, encourage coughing/deep breathing, incentive spirometry, adequate hydration, oral care
COPD (Chronic Obstructive Pulmonary Disease)
- Two types: Chronic bronchitis ("blue bloater" — productive cough >3 months/year for 2+ years) and Emphysema ("pink puffer" — barrel chest, pursed-lip breathing)
- Mechanism: airflow obstruction → air trapping → ↑RV → barrel chest; triggered by smoking (90% of cases)
- S/S: chronic cough, dyspnea (particularly on exertion), wheezing, barrel chest
- ABG in COPD: chronic respiratory acidosis (↑CO₂, compensatory ↑HCO₃⁻)
- Oxygen caution: in COPD, drive to breathe is hypoxic (not hypercapnic) — keep SpO₂ 88–92% to avoid removing hypoxic drive; use low-flow O₂ (1–2 L/min)
- Medications: short-acting bronchodilators (SABAs like albuterol) for rescue; LABAs + LAMAs + inhaled corticosteroids for maintenance
- COPD Exacerbation treatment: SABAs + ipratropium, systemic steroids (prednisolone 5 days), antibiotics if purulent sputum, NIV (BiPAP) if hypercapnic
- Patient teaching: smoking cessation, flu/pneumococcal vaccines, pursed-lip breathing, energy conservation
Asthma
- Mechanism: reversible airway inflammation + bronchoconstriction triggered by allergens, exercise, cold air, infections
- S/S: wheezing, dyspnea, chest tightness, cough (especially at night/early morning)
- Peak expiratory flow (PEF): green (80–100% predicted) → yellow (50–79%) → red (<50%) → emergency
- Status asthmaticus: life-threatening asthma not responding to bronchodilators — silent chest = impending arrest
- Step therapy: SABA PRN → low-dose ICS → ICS + LABA → high-dose ICS + LABA → biologics (dupilumab, omalizumab for severe)
- Nursing: monitor for silent chest (very ominous), check inhaler technique, spacer use, avoid triggers
Pulmonary Embolism (PE)
- Virchow's Triad: Stasis + Endothelial injury + Hypercoagulability
- Risk factors: prolonged immobility, DVT, surgery, cancer, oral contraceptives, pregnancy, obesity
- S/S: sudden onset dyspnea, pleuritic chest pain, tachycardia, tachypnea, hemoptysis, hypoxia; massive PE → obstructive shock
- Classic presentation: dyspnea + tachycardia + risk factors = PE until proven otherwise
- Wells Score: used to estimate pre-test probability
- Diagnostics: CT pulmonary angiography (gold standard), V/Q scan if CIN risk, D-dimer (sensitive, not specific)
- Treatment: anticoagulation (UFH, LMWH, DOACs); systemic thrombolytics for massive PE with hemodynamic instability
- Nursing: O₂ supplementation, bed rest initially, analgesics, monitor anticoagulation, DVT prophylaxis
ARDS (Acute Respiratory Distress Syndrome)
- Definition: acute hypoxemic respiratory failure; PaO₂/FiO₂ ratio <300; bilateral infiltrates; not fully explained by cardiac failure
- Causes: sepsis (#1), aspiration, trauma, transfusion (TRALI), severe pneumonia
- Management: lung-protective ventilation (tidal volume 6 mL/kg ideal body weight, PEEP to maintain alveolar recruitment); conservative fluid management; prone positioning if PaO₂/FiO₂ <150
- Nursing: closely monitor ventilator settings, sedation, prevent VAP (bundle care), frequent repositioning
UNIT 5: RENAL & GENITOURINARY DISORDERS
Acute Kidney Injury (AKI)
- Definition: sudden decline in kidney function; ↑creatinine ≥0.3 mg/dL within 48 hrs or ≥1.5× baseline within 7 days
- Three types:
- Pre-renal (hypoperfusion): hypovolemia, HF, sepsis → concentrated urine (FeNa <1%), BUN:Cr ratio >20:1
- Intrinsic/Intrarenal (parenchymal damage): ATN from ischemia or nephrotoxins (contrast, NSAIDs, aminoglycosides) → dilute urine (FeNa >2%)
- Post-renal (obstruction): BPH, kidney stones, tumors → treated by relieving obstruction
- S/S: oliguria (<0.5 mL/kg/hr), ↑BUN/Creatinine, fluid overload, hyperkalemia, metabolic acidosis
- Nursing: strict I&O, daily weights, avoid nephrotoxins, renal diet (↓K⁺, ↓Na⁺, ↓phosphorus, ↑calories), monitor for dialysis indications
Chronic Kidney Disease (CKD)
- Stages: 1 (GFR ≥90) to 5 (GFR <15 = renal failure requiring replacement)
- Common causes: DM (most common in developed countries), HTN, glomerulonephritis
- Manifestations (uremic syndrome): fatigue, nausea, pruritus, metallic taste, uremic frost, peripheral neuropathy, pericarditis
- Complications: anemia (↓EPO → give darbepoetin/epoetin), hyperkalemia, metabolic acidosis, ↑phosphorus/↓calcium (secondary hyperparathyroidism → renal osteodystrophy)
- Hemodialysis (HD): 3× weekly, 3–4 hrs; monitor for hypotension, dialysis disequilibrium, vascular access (AV fistula — do not BP/IV in that arm)
- Peritoneal dialysis (PD): daily at home; monitor for peritonitis (cloudy effluent, pain, fever)
Urinary Tract Infection (UTI)
- Lower UTI (cystitis): dysuria, frequency, urgency, suprapubic pain, turbid/foul urine
- Upper UTI (pyelonephritis): above + flank pain (CVA tenderness), fever, chills, nausea/vomiting
- Diagnostics: UA (↑WBCs, nitrites, leukocyte esterase), urine culture (gold standard)
- Most common pathogen: E. coli (80%)
- Treatment: uncomplicated UTI → TMP-SMX or nitrofurantoin 3–7 days; pyelonephritis → fluoroquinolone 7–14 days
- Prevention: adequate fluids, wipe front-to-back, void after intercourse, avoid bubble baths, avoid holding urine
Benign Prostatic Hyperplasia (BPH)
- S/S: obstructive symptoms (hesitancy, weak stream, retention) + irritative symptoms (urgency, frequency, nocturia)
- Diagnostics: PSA (elevated), post-void residual >50 mL, transrectal ultrasound
- Treatment: alpha-blockers (tamsulosin — first-line; may cause orthostatic hypotension), 5-alpha reductase inhibitors (finasteride — reduces gland size, take 6–12 months for effect), TURP surgery
- Nursing post-TURP: monitor for hemorrhage, continuous bladder irrigation (CBI), expect pink/red urine initially, clot retention → irrigation; do NOT give enemas post-TURP
UNIT 6: GASTROINTESTINAL DISORDERS
Peptic Ulcer Disease (PUD)
- Types: gastric ulcer (pain worse with eating) vs. duodenal ulcer (pain relieved with eating, worsens 2–3 hrs after)
- Causes: H. pylori (most common), NSAIDs, stress ulcers, Zollinger-Ellison syndrome
- Complications: hemorrhage (hematemesis, melena, ↓BP/↑HR), perforation (sudden severe pain → peritonitis → rigid board-like abdomen), gastric outlet obstruction
- Treatment: H. pylori → triple therapy (PPI + clarithromycin + amoxicillin × 14 days); NSAIDs → stop NSAID + PPI
- Nursing: monitor stool color (melena = upper GI bleed), vitals for hemorrhage, semi-Fowler's position, NG tube if needed
GI Bleeding
- Upper GI bleeding (above ligament of Treitz): hematemesis (vomiting blood), melena (black tarry stools); causes: ulcers, varices, Mallory-Weiss tear
- Lower GI bleeding: hematochezia (bright red blood per rectum); causes: diverticulosis (#1 cause of painless lower GI bleed), polyps, colorectal cancer, hemorrhoids, IBD
- Nursing priorities: two large-bore IV access, O₂, fluid resuscitation, blood transfusion prn, NPO, monitor vitals/Hgb, prepare for endoscopy
Inflammatory Bowel Disease (IBD)
| Feature | Crohn's Disease | Ulcerative Colitis |
|---|
| Location | Anywhere GI (mouth to anus) | Colon only (rectum → proximal) |
| Pattern | Skip lesions | Continuous |
| Depth | Transmural (all layers) | Mucosal/submucosal |
| Complications | Fistulas, abscesses, strictures, malabsorption | Toxic megacolon, colorectal cancer |
| Bowel habit | Loose/watery stools (no blood) | Bloody diarrhea |
| Surgery | Palliative (not curative) | Colectomy = curative |
- Treatment: aminosalicylates (mesalamine), corticosteroids (flares), azathioprine/6-MP, biologics (infliximab, adalimumab)
- Nursing: monitor for complications (fever, distension = toxic megacolon), nutrition (TPN if severe), skin care around stoma, medication adherence
Liver Cirrhosis
- Causes: alcoholic liver disease, hepatitis B/C, NAFLD
- Complications:
- Portal hypertension → esophageal varices (risk of massive hemorrhage), ascites, splenomegaly
- Ascites: manage with Na⁺ restriction, spironolactone ± furosemide, paracentesis
- Hepatic encephalopathy: ↑NH₃ → confusion, asterixis (flapping tremor), coma
- Treatment: lactulose (traps NH₃ in gut), rifaximin, low-protein diet (controversial)
- Coagulopathy: ↓clotting factors → bleeding; give Vitamin K, FFP before procedures
- Hepatorenal syndrome: functional renal failure in advanced cirrhosis
- Nursing: monitor mental status, abdominal girth (ascites), neurological checks, avoid hepatotoxic drugs (including acetaminophen >2 g/day), alcohol cessation
UNIT 7: NEUROLOGICAL DISORDERS
Stroke (CVA — Cerebrovascular Accident)
- Ischemic stroke (87%): thrombotic or embolic occlusion of cerebral artery
- Hemorrhagic stroke (13%): rupture of blood vessel (HTN most common cause)
- S/S (FAST): Face drooping, Arm weakness, Speech difficulty, Time to call 911
- Other S/S: sudden severe headache "thunderclap" (SAH), vision loss, ataxia, vertigo
- Diagnostics: CT head (no contrast) FIRST → rules out hemorrhage before giving tPA; MRI more sensitive later
- Treatment:
- Ischemic: IV tPA (alteplase) within 4.5 hours of symptom onset (contraindicated if hemorrhagic, recent surgery, bleeding disorder, BP >185/110)
- Mechanical thrombectomy up to 24 hours for large vessel occlusion
- Hemorrhagic: control BP (labetalol, nicardipine), reverse anticoagulation, neurosurgical consult
- Nursing: ABC priority, NPO until swallowing assessment, aspiration precautions, HOB 30° (ischemic) or flat (controversial per facility), BP management, neuro checks q1hr initially, fall precautions
Increased Intracranial Pressure (IICP)
- Cushing's Triad (late sign of brain herniation): ↑BP (widened pulse pressure) + Bradycardia + Irregular respirations — MEDICAL EMERGENCY
- S/S: early: headache, vomiting (projectile), restlessness, ↓LOC; late: Cushing's triad, pupil changes (blown pupil = herniation)
- Nursing interventions: HOB 30° (neutral position, no neck flexion), avoid clustering activities, maintain normothermia, avoid Valsalva maneuver (no straining, constipation), dim/quiet environment, O₂ (keep PaCO₂ 35–45, hyperventilate temporarily for acute herniation to vasoconstrict)
- Medications: Mannitol (osmotic diuretic — monitor serum osmolality, hold if >320 mOsm/L), hypertonic saline, dexamethasone (for tumor-related edema), elevate HOB
Seizures
- Types: focal (partial) vs. generalized (absence, tonic-clonic, atonic, myoclonic)
- Status epilepticus: seizure >5 min OR recurrent seizures without regaining consciousness — medical emergency
- Nursing during a seizure:
- Stay with the patient, call for help
- Time the seizure
- Protect from injury (padded side rails, move sharp objects)
- Turn to lateral position (prevent aspiration)
- NEVER force anything into the mouth
- Loosen clothing
- Post-ictal: place in recovery position, reorient, document
- Medications: benzodiazepines (first-line for acute: lorazepam, diazepam), phenytoin/fosphenytoin, valproate, levetiracetam
Meningitis
- Bacterial (most severe): Neisseria meningitidis, Streptococcus pneumoniae
- Classic triad: fever + nuchal rigidity (stiff neck) + photophobia/headache; + altered mental status
- Signs: Kernig's sign (unable to extend knee when hip flexed 90°) and Brudzinski's sign (neck flexion → involuntary knee flexion)
- Diagnosis: lumbar puncture (LP) — cloudy CSF, ↑WBC, ↑protein, ↓glucose; blood cultures before LP if possible
- Treatment: IV antibiotics immediately (do not delay for LP); ceftriaxone + dexamethasone; droplet precautions × 24 hrs for bacterial meningitis (then discontinue after 24 hrs antibiotic therapy)
- Nursing: seizure precautions, dim lighting, quiet room, monitor vitals/neuro status, antipyretics
UNIT 8: ENDOCRINE DISORDERS
Diabetes Mellitus
| Feature | Type 1 DM | Type 2 DM |
|---|
| Mechanism | Autoimmune destruction of beta cells | Insulin resistance + progressive beta cell failure |
| Onset | Usually <30 years | Usually >40 years (but rising in youth) |
| Body type | Thin | Often obese |
| Insulin | Always required | Diet/exercise → oral agents → insulin |
| DKA risk | High | Low (can develop HHS instead) |
Hypoglycemia (<70 mg/dL)
- S/S: shakiness, diaphoresis, tachycardia, pallor, anxiety, headache, confusion; severe: seizures, coma
- Rule of 15: 15 g fast-acting carbs → recheck in 15 min → repeat if still <70 mg/dL
- Unconscious patient: IV dextrose (D50W) or IM glucagon; never give oral glucose to unconscious patient
Diabetic Ketoacidosis (DKA)
- Occurs in T1DM (rarely T2DM)
- Triggers: missed insulin, infection, illness, new onset DM
- S/S: polyuria, polydipsia, Kussmaul respirations (deep/rapid to blow off CO₂), fruity breath, nausea, vomiting, abdominal pain
- Labs: blood glucose >250, anion gap metabolic acidosis (pH <7.3), ketones in urine/blood, ↓K⁺ (initially may be normal/high, but total body K⁺ depleted)
- Treatment: IV fluids (0.9% NaCl → 0.45% NaCl), regular insulin drip, potassium replacement (BEFORE insulin if K⁺ <3.5 mEq/L — never give insulin when K⁺ <3.3), monitor glucose/K⁺/pH hourly
HHS (Hyperosmolar Hyperglycemic State)
- Occurs in T2DM, elderly; triggered by illness, infection
- S/S: severe hyperglycemia (>600 mg/dL), profound dehydration, altered mental status; NO ketosis or acidosis
- Treatment: aggressive IV fluid replacement, insulin, electrolyte monitoring
- High mortality — can cause cerebral edema if corrected too rapidly
Thyroid Disorders
Hypothyroidism
- S/S: fatigue, cold intolerance, constipation, weight gain, bradycardia, myxedema (non-pitting edema), depression, dry skin/coarse hair, slowed DTR
- Labs: ↑TSH, ↓T3/T4
- Myxedema coma: hypothyroid crisis — hypothermia, bradycardia, hypotension, coma — medical emergency; IV levothyroxine
- Treatment: levothyroxine (T4 — take in morning on empty stomach, separate from calcium, iron, antacids)
Hyperthyroidism / Graves' Disease
- S/S: heat intolerance, weight loss, diarrhea, tachycardia, exophthalmos (Graves' only), anxiety, tremor, atrial fibrillation, pretibial myxedema
- Labs: ↓TSH, ↑T3/T4
- Thyroid storm: life-threatening hyperthyroid crisis — hyperthermia >103°F, extreme tachycardia, HF, altered mental status; triggered by infection, surgery, trauma
- Treatment: PTU (blocks synthesis + conversion) → Lugol's iodine (1 hr after PTU) → beta-blockers (propranolol) → steroids → cooling blankets
- Treatment options: antithyroid drugs (PTU, methimazole), radioactive iodine (RAI — contraindicated in pregnancy), thyroidectomy
Adrenal Disorders
Addison's Disease (Adrenal Insufficiency)
- Cause: autoimmune destruction of adrenal cortex (most common); ↓cortisol + ↓aldosterone
- S/S: fatigue, hypotension, hyperpigmentation (bronze skin — classic), weight loss, hyponatremia, hyperkalemia, hypoglycemia
- Addisonian crisis: triggered by stress (illness, surgery, trauma); severe hypotension → shock, severe weakness, fever; MEDICAL EMERGENCY
- Treatment: IV hydrocortisone + fluid/Na⁺ replacement; long-term oral corticosteroids; stress dosing when sick
Cushing's Syndrome (Hypercortisolism)
- Causes: exogenous steroids (most common), pituitary adenoma (Cushing's disease), adrenal or ectopic tumor
- S/S (CUSHINGS mnemonic): Central obesity, Unusual bruising, Striae (purple), Hirsutism, Infections ↑, No energy (fatigue), Glucose ↑, Skin thinning/Moon face/Buffalo hump
- Labs: ↑cortisol, ↑glucose, ↓K⁺, ↑Na⁺, ↓ACTH (if adrenal) or ↑ACTH (if pituitary/ectopic)
- Treatment: taper exogenous steroids gradually; surgery for tumors; adrenal enzyme inhibitors
UNIT 9: MUSCULOSKELETAL DISORDERS
Fractures
- S/S (6 Ps): Pain, Pallor, Pulselessness, Paresthesia, Paralysis, Poikilothermia (coolness)
- Fat embolism syndrome: hours to days after long bone/pelvic fractures — petechiae (chest, axilla), confusion, hypoxia
- Compartment syndrome: pressure in muscle compartment → ischemia; S/S: severe pain (especially with passive stretch), paresthesia, pallor, pulselessness; treatment = emergency fasciotomy
- Nursing priorities: neurovascular checks q1–2 hrs, elevate limb (not above heart if perfusion compromised), ice, immobilize
- Hip fracture (common in elderly): post-op nursing — maintain hip abduction pillow, avoid hip flexion >90°, adduction, internal rotation (depends on approach — posterior = most common, requires hip precautions)
Osteoporosis
- Risk factors: female, post-menopausal, low BMI, smoking, steroids, family history, low calcium/Vitamin D intake
- Diagnosis: DEXA scan — T-score ≤–2.5 (osteoporosis); –1.0 to –2.5 (osteopenia)
- Treatment: calcium (1200 mg/day), Vitamin D (800–1000 IU/day), weight-bearing exercise, bisphosphonates (alendronate — take on empty stomach with 8 oz water, sit upright 30 min to prevent esophageal irritation), denosumab, teriparatide
- Nursing: fall prevention, home safety assessment, correct technique for bisphosphonates
Rheumatoid Arthritis (RA) vs. Osteoarthritis (OA)
| Feature | RA | OA |
|---|
| Mechanism | Autoimmune, inflammatory | Degenerative, wear-and-tear |
| Joints | Symmetric, small joints (MCP, PIP), hands | Weight-bearing (hips, knees), DIPs |
| Morning stiffness | >1 hour | <30 minutes |
| Systemic symptoms | Yes (fever, fatigue, rheumatoid nodules) | No |
| Labs | ↑RF, ↑anti-CCP, ↑ESR, ↑CRP | Normal |
| X-ray | Erosions, joint space narrowing | Osteophytes, joint space narrowing |
| Treatment | DMARDs (methotrexate), biologics (anti-TNF) | NSAIDs, acetaminophen, joint replacement |
UNIT 10: PERIOPERATIVE NURSING
Preoperative Phase
- Informed consent: surgeon's responsibility to obtain; nurse's role = witness, ensure patient understanding
- Pre-op teaching: deep breathing exercises, incentive spirometry, leg exercises (prevent DVT), early ambulation expectations, pain management options
- Pre-op assessments: allergies (especially latex, iodine, shellfish), medications (hold anticoagulants, aspirin, metformin), NPO status (solids 8 hrs, clear liquids 2 hrs before surgery), baseline vitals/labs
- Surgical checklist: correct patient (2 identifiers), correct site, correct procedure; site marking by surgeon; time-out before incision
Intraoperative Phase
- Roles: circulating nurse (outside sterile field, documents, coordinates), scrub nurse/tech (inside sterile field, passes instruments)
- Anesthesia types: general, regional (spinal, epidural), local, MAC (monitored anesthesia care)
- Positioning risks: pressure injuries, nerve damage (brachial plexus, ulnar nerve), compartment syndrome; reposition q2hrs post-op
Postoperative Phase (PACU and Floor)
Immediate Post-op Assessment (Head-to-Toe):
- Airway & breathing (most critical — laryngospasm, aspiration, respiratory depression from anesthesia/opioids)
- Circulation (vitals q15 min → q30 min → q1hr)
- Level of consciousness / Aldrete Score (before transfer from PACU)
- Pain assessment
- Wound/dressing inspection
- IV lines, catheters, drains
Common Post-op Complications:
| Complication | Time frame | S/S | Nursing Action |
|---|
| Atelectasis | 24–48 hrs | Fever, ↓breath sounds, hypoxia | Incentive spirometry, ambulate, DB&C |
| Pneumonia | 2–5 days | Fever, productive cough, crackles | Antibiotics, oral care, ambulation |
| DVT | 2–7 days | Calf pain/warmth/swelling (Homans sign unreliable) | Sequential compression devices, LMWH, ambulate |
| PE | 7–10 days | Sudden dyspnea, tachycardia, chest pain | O₂, anticoagulation, emergency response |
| Wound infection | 3–5 days | Redness, warmth, purulent drainage, fever | Wound care, antibiotics, culture |
| Dehiscence/Evisceration | 5–7 days | Wound opening; bowel protrusion | Cover with sterile saline gauze, call surgeon STAT |
| Post-op ileus | 1–3 days | No bowel sounds, abdominal distension, no flatus | NPO, NG tube, early ambulation, gum chewing |
| Urinary retention | Early post-op | No voiding >8 hrs, bladder distension | Bladder scan, straight cath if >400–600 mL |
Pain Management:
- Multimodal analgesia: scheduled acetaminophen + NSAIDs + opioids PRN
- PCA (Patient-Controlled Analgesia): only the patient presses the button; monitor for respiratory depression, nausea
- Epidural analgesia: monitor motor/sensory return, urinary retention, hypotension, respiratory depression
UNIT 11: ONCOLOGY NURSING
Cancer Basics
- Warning signs (CAUTION mnemonic): Change in bowel/bladder habits, A sore that doesn't heal, Unusual bleeding/discharge, Thickening/lump, Indigestion/dysphagia, Obvious changes in warts/moles, Nagging cough/hoarseness
- Tumor staging (TNM): T = tumor size, N = node involvement, M = metastasis; Stage I (local) → Stage IV (distant metastasis)
Chemotherapy
- Cell-cycle specific drugs: kill actively dividing cells (e.g., antimetabolites, plant alkaloids)
- Common side effects: myelosuppression (↓WBC, ↓RBC, ↓platelets), nausea/vomiting, alopecia, mucositis, peripheral neuropathy, cardiotoxicity (anthracyclines)
- Nadir: lowest point of blood counts (typically 7–14 days after chemo)
- Neutropenic precautions (ANC <500): private room, no fresh flowers/plants, no raw fruits/vegetables, hand hygiene, avoid sick contacts, monitor for fever (>38.3°C = oncological emergency → cultures + broad-spectrum antibiotics immediately)
- Thrombocytopenic precautions (platelets <50,000): electric razor, soft toothbrush, avoid IM injections/rectal temps, fall precautions; <20,000 → spontaneous hemorrhage risk
Oncologic Emergencies
| Emergency | Cause | S/S | Treatment |
|---|
| Neutropenic fever | Chemotherapy | Fever + ANC <500 | Blood cultures → broad-spectrum antibiotics within 1 hr |
| Tumor Lysis Syndrome | Rapid tumor cell death | ↑K⁺, ↑phosphorus, ↓calcium, ↑uric acid → AKI, cardiac arrest | Aggressive hydration, allopurinol/rasburicase |
| SVCS (Superior Vena Cava Syndrome) | Tumor compresses SVC | Facial/neck swelling, SOB, JVD, arm edema | Radiation, steroids, stenting |
| SIADH | Ectopic ADH (lung cancer) | Hyponatremia, confusion, seizures | Fluid restrict, hypertonic saline if severe |
| Hypercalcemia of Malignancy | PTHrP or bone mets | Bones, Groans, Stones, Moans + shortened QT | IV fluids, bisphosphonates, calcitonin |
| Spinal Cord Compression | Epidural mets | Back pain → weakness → paralysis; bowel/bladder dysfunction | Steroids + radiation URGENTLY; preserve function |
UNIT 12: INFECTION CONTROL & ISOLATION PRECAUTIONS
Transmission-Based Precautions
| Type | Disease Examples | PPE Required |
|---|
| Contact | MRSA, VRE, C. diff, wound infections, scabies | Gloves + gown |
| Droplet | Influenza, meningococcal disease, pertussis, mumps, rubella | Surgical mask; private room preferred |
| Airborne | TB, measles, chickenpox, disseminated herpes zoster | N95 respirator + negative pressure room |
C. difficile: use soap and water (not hand sanitizer — alcohol does NOT kill spores); contact precautions

UNIT 13: CRITICAL CARE CONCEPTS
Shock
- Definition: inadequate tissue perfusion → cellular hypoxia
- Types:
| Type | Mechanism | Example | Hemodynamics |
|---|
| Hypovolemic | ↓preload (fluid/blood loss) | Hemorrhage, burns | ↑HR, ↓BP, ↓CO, ↑SVR |
| Cardiogenic | ↓contractility | MI, HF | ↑HR, ↓BP, ↓CO, ↑SVR, ↑PCWP |
| Distributive/Septic | ↓SVR (vasodilation) | Sepsis | ↑HR, ↓BP, ↑CO (early), ↓SVR |
| Obstructive | Physical obstruction | PE, tension pneumothorax, tamponade | ↑HR, ↓BP, ↓CO |
| Neurogenic | Loss of sympathetic tone | SCI | ↓HR, ↓BP, ↓SVR |
| Anaphylactic | Massive histamine release | Allergy, bee sting | ↑HR, ↓BP, ↓SVR |
- Nursing: two large-bore IVs, O₂, fluid challenge (except cardiogenic), vasopressors (norepinephrine first-line for septic shock), monitor urine output, trending MAP ≥65 mmHg
Sepsis (Surviving Sepsis Campaign — Hour-1 Bundle)
- Measure lactate (if >2 mmol/L = sepsis with hypoperfusion; >4 = septic shock)
- Blood cultures × 2 sets before antibiotics
- Administer broad-spectrum antibiotics within 1 hour
- IV crystalloids 30 mL/kg for hypotension/lactate ≥4
- Vasopressors for MAP <65 despite fluids → norepinephrine
Pain, Agitation, and Delirium (ICU)
- CAM-ICU tool for delirium assessment in mechanically ventilated patients
- ABCDEF bundle: Assess/treat pain; Both SAT + SBT (spontaneous awaking and breathing trials); Choice of sedation (minimize benzodiazepines); Delirium assessment/management; Early mobility; Family engagement
- CIWA protocol: for alcohol withdrawal monitoring and treatment (benzodiazepines — diazepam, lorazepam)
QUICK NCLEX PHARMACOLOGY REFERENCE
| Drug Class | Key Drugs | Nursing Priority |
|---|
| Loop diuretics | Furosemide, bumetanide | Monitor K⁺ (hypokalemia), creatinine, hearing (ototoxicity with high doses) |
| ACE inhibitors | Lisinopril, enalapril | Dry cough, angioedema; monitor K⁺, creatinine; hold if bilateral renal artery stenosis |
| Beta-blockers | Metoprolol, carvedilol, atenolol | Never abruptly stop; monitor HR/BP; caution in asthma |
| Anticoagulants | Heparin (PTT), warfarin (PT/INR 2–3), DOACs | Bleeding precautions; heparin antidote = protamine sulfate; warfarin antidote = Vitamin K ± FFP |
| Insulin | Regular (clear), NPH (cloudy); Lispro, Aspart, Glargine | Regular insulin is the only IV insulin; draw clear before cloudy; store opened vials at room temp |
| Corticosteroids | Prednisone, methylprednisolone, hydrocortisone | ↑blood glucose, immunosuppression, Na⁺/fluid retention, osteoporosis; never abruptly stop |
| Opioids | Morphine, oxycodone, fentanyl | Monitor RR (hold if <12), sedation; antidote = naloxone; constipation prevention |
| Antibiotics | Aminoglycosides (gentamicin) | Nephrotoxic + ototoxic; monitor troughs; peak and trough levels |
| Digoxin | Digoxin | Narrow therapeutic index (0.5–2 ng/mL); toxicity: nausea, visual changes, bradycardia; check apical HR before giving (hold if <60); antidote = Digibind |
| Thyroid drugs | Levothyroxine | Morning, empty stomach, separate from Ca²⁺, iron; signs of over-replacement = hyperthyroid symptoms |
QUICK REFERENCE: NORMAL LAB VALUES
| Lab | Normal Range | Key Notes |
|---|
| Sodium (Na⁺) | 135–145 mEq/L | |
| Potassium (K⁺) | 3.5–5.0 mEq/L | Critical: <3.0 or >6.0 |
| Chloride (Cl⁻) | 97–107 mEq/L | |
| Bicarbonate (HCO₃⁻) | 22–26 mEq/L | |
| BUN | 8–20 mg/dL | ↑ = renal failure, dehydration, GI bleed |
| Creatinine | 0.6–1.3 mg/dL | Best indicator of renal function |
| Glucose (fasting) | 70–99 mg/dL | |
| Calcium | 8.5–10.5 mg/dL | |
| Magnesium | 1.5–2.5 mEq/L | |
| pH | 7.35–7.45 | |
| PaCO₂ | 35–45 mmHg | |
| PaO₂ | 80–100 mmHg | |
| HCO₃⁻ (ABG) | 22–26 mEq/L | |
| SpO₂ | ≥95% (88–92% for COPD) | |
| Hemoglobin | M: 13.5–17.5; F: 12–16 g/dL | |
| Hematocrit | M: 41–53%; F: 36–46% | |
| WBC | 4,500–11,000/µL | >11,000 = infection/inflammation; <4,500 = leukopenia |
| Platelets | 150,000–400,000/µL | <50,000 = bleeding risk; <20,000 = critical |
| INR | 0.8–1.2 (therapeutic: 2–3) | |
| aPTT / PTT | 25–35 sec (therapeutic heparin: 60–100 sec) | |
| TSH | 0.4–4.0 mIU/L | ↑TSH = hypothyroid |
| Troponin I | <0.04 ng/mL | |
TOP NCLEX TEST-TAKING TIPS FOR MED-SURG
- Always assess first (unless the situation is life-threatening — then act immediately)
- ABCs — if a patient is not breathing/has no pulse, CPR starts before anything else
- Maslow — physiologic needs before psychosocial
- Unstable patients come first — prioritize based on acuity, not time of last assessment
- Delegate carefully: RN cannot delegate assessment, teaching, evaluation, or care for unstable patients to LPN/UAP
- When in doubt — check the patient (not the monitor, not the chart)
- Comfort vs. cure: in end-of-life care, comfort is the priority; avoid interventions that do not align with patient wishes
- Safe medication practice: "Rights" — Right patient, drug, dose, route, time, documentation, reason, response
- Therapeutic communication: acknowledge feelings first; avoid why questions, false reassurance, clichés
- Priority with multiple patients: go to the patient with the most life-threatening, acute, unexpected change first
